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Improve benchmark plots #803

Merged
merged 2 commits into from
Nov 22, 2023
Merged

Conversation

bernhardmgruber
Copy link
Member

@bernhardmgruber bernhardmgruber commented Nov 22, 2023

  • Add simple Stats class for statistics
  • Add error bars based on SEM to plots where mean is reported
  • Add a warmup run
  • Run 20 steps/iterations
  • Improve plot display (bar borders, xtic nomirror)

Fixes: #401

@bernhardmgruber bernhardmgruber force-pushed the sem branch 3 times, most recently from 5983544 to 0ca13bc Compare November 22, 2023 15:38
Copy link

codecov bot commented Nov 22, 2023

Codecov Report

Merging #803 (959d119) into develop (9715491) will not change coverage.
The diff coverage is n/a.

Additional details and impacted files
@@           Coverage Diff            @@
##           develop     #803   +/-   ##
========================================
  Coverage    98.79%   98.79%           
========================================
  Files           75       75           
  Lines         7320     7320           
========================================
  Hits          7232     7232           
  Misses          88       88           

@bernhardmgruber bernhardmgruber force-pushed the sem branch 2 times, most recently from d74cc5c to d81094c Compare November 22, 2023 16:03
@bernhardmgruber bernhardmgruber marked this pull request as ready for review November 22, 2023 16:04
* Add simple Stats class for statistics
* Add error bars based on SEM to plots where mean is reported
* Add a warmup run
* Run 20 steps/iterations
* Improve plot display (bar borders, xtic nomirror)

Fixes: alpaka-group#401
@bernhardmgruber bernhardmgruber merged commit 5a7e6e6 into alpaka-group:develop Nov 22, 2023
28 of 32 checks passed
@bernhardmgruber bernhardmgruber deleted the sem branch November 22, 2023 16:52
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

Error bars in plots
1 participant